Honey Whipped Goat Cheese Crostini

This recipe is a great way to impress your guests with a sophisticated and tasty appetizer that's sure to be a hit. The combination of creamy goat cheese, sweet honey, and tart craisins are divine, and the balsamic glaze adds an extra layer of flavor and depth.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Total Time 15 minutes
Course Appetizer
Cuisine American

Equipment

  • 1 Food Processor

Ingredients
  

  • 4 oz of goat cheese
  • 2 oz cream cheese
  • 1 tablespoons of honey
  • 1/4 cup of craisins
  • Balsamic glaze
  • Crostini for serving sliced and slightly toasted baguette works perfectly

Instructions
 

  • Slice the baguette and drizzle with EVOO. Slightly toast - about 10 minutes on 350°.
  • Let the goat and cream cheeses come to room temperature so it's easier to work with. Place the cheese in a food processor to whip it until it's smooth and creamy.
  • Once the cheese is whipped, drizzle in the honey and mix until it's well combined.
  • Transfer the whipped cheese to a piping bag and cut the tip. Pipe onto the crostini.
  • Top with craisins and finish with a drizzle of balsamic glaze.

Notes

If you'd like to make your own balsamic glaze, it's super easy and only requires 1 ingredient. Heat 1 cup of balsamic vinegar in a small saucepan over medium heat. Bring the vinegar to a boil, then reduce the heat to low and let it simmer until it's reduced by half and has a syrupy consistency. This will take about 20-30 minutes. Let the glaze cool before using it on the appetizers.
